Q: Is 1,255,543 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,255,543 is a composite number.

Why is 1,255,543 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,255,543 can be evenly divided by 1 41 113 271 4,633 11,111 30,623 and 1,255,543, with no remainder.

Since 1,255,543 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,255,543, it is a composite number.
